logo elektroda
logo elektroda
X
logo elektroda
REKLAMA
REKLAMA
Adblock/uBlockOrigin/AdGuard mogą powodować znikanie niektórych postów z powodu nowej reguły.

Dwa dyski ST340016A: jeden z badami, drugi z uszkodzoną elektroniką - co robić?

tzok 14 Kwi 2006 16:40 2539 7
REKLAMA
  • #1 2527687
    tzok
    VIP Zasłużony dla elektroda
    Posty: 38687
    Pomógł: 3162
    Ocena: 6458
    Dwa dyski, oba v3.19, jeden stopniowo przestawał działać i miał coraz więcej badów, drugi miał spalony 2P102|2225 w 8 nózkowej obudowie.
    Ten ze spaloną elektroniką, po założeniu elektroniki od tego z badami głośno "strzela" głowicami i "mówi":
    Preamp ID is: FF
    Interface task reset
    1024k x 16 buffer detected
    SNOWMASS - 1_Disk    3.19  11-20-01 12:12
    ATReset                   Power Cycling
    
    Ref 010A - Head Mask 0000 - Head Mask 0000 - Head Mask 0000 - Head Mask 0000 - H
    ead Mask 0000 - Head Mask 0000 - Head Mask 0000 - Head Mask 0000 - Head Mask 000
    0 - Head Mask 0000 - Head Mask 0000 - Head Mask 0000 - Head Mask 0000 - Head Mas
    k 0000 - Head Mask 0000 - Head Mask 0000 - Head Mask 0000 - Head Mask 0000 - Hea
    d Mask 0000 - Head Mask 0000 - Head Mask 0000 - Head Mask 0000 - Head Mask 0000
    - Head Mask 0000 - Head Mask 0000 - Head Mask 0000 - Head Mask 0000 - Head Mask
    0000 -

    i ma Age=60.

    Natomiast ten z badami ze swoją elektroniką, czasem się nie wykrywa na IDE (wtedy w terminalu ma pojemność 0) a czasem się wykrywa (zazwycaj jak jest "na plecach") i "mówi":
    Interface task reset
    1024k x 16 buffer detected
    SNOWMASS - 1_Disk    3.19  11-20-01 12:12
    ATReset                   Power Cycling
    
    Ref 0157 - Head Mask 000F - Switch to full int.
                  Spin Ready
    AutoRd Err 43 at 700a.00.0001
    AutoRd Err 47 at 700c.00.0004
    AutoRd Err 47 at 700c.00.0002
    AutoRd Err 47 at 700c.00.0006
    AutoRd Err 47 at 700c.00.0002
    AutoRd Err 47 at 700c.00.0092
    AutoRd Err 47 at 700c.00.0002
    AutoRd Err 47 at 700c.00.0002
    
    Sweeping 189 Cyls
    AutoRd Err 47 at 700c.00.0005
    AutoRd Err 47 at 700c.00.0004
    PMaster
    AutoRd Err 47 at 700c.00.007e
    AutoRd Err 47 at 700c.00.0092
    AutoRd Err 47 at 700c.00.0002
    AutoRd Err 47 at 700c.00.007e
    AutoRd Err 47 at 700c.00.0092
    AutoRd Err 47 at 700c.00.0002
    AT Er 00 Nwt Er 37 RdWr 0015.01.0000
    ATA St 50 Er 01 Op 00 0,0000/0/00,00 01 00
    Niwot:  0063e6a4  ff  e6a4.0.063 0063 e6a4  0063 0080
    AutoRd Err 47 at 0015.01.0000
    SCAN Error
    AutoRd Err 47 at 700c.00.0002
    AutoRd Err 47 at 700c.00.007e
    AutoRd Err 48 at 700c.00.0092
    AutoRd Err 47 at 700c.00.0002
    AT Er 00 Nwt Er 37 RdWr 0015.01.0001
    ATA St 50 Er 01 Op 00 0,0000/0/00,00 01 00
    Niwot:  0063e6a4  ff  e6a4.0.063 0063 e6a4  0063 0080
    AutoRd Err 47 at 0015.01.0001
    SCAN Error
    AutoRd Err 47 at 700c.00.0002
    AutoRd Err 47 at 700c.00.007e
    AutoRd Err 47 at 700c.00.0092
    AutoRd Err 47 at 700c.00.0002
    AT Er 00 Nwt Er 37 RdWr 0015.01.0002
    ATA St 50 Er 01 Op 00 0,0000/0/00,00 01 00
    Niwot:  0063e6a4  ff  e6a4.0.063 0063 e6a4  0063 0080
    AutoRd Err 47 at 0015.01.0002
    SCAN Error
    AutoRd Err 47 at 700c.00.0002
    AutoRd Err 47 at 700c.00.007e
    AutoRd Err 47 at 700c.00.0092
    AutoRd Err 47 at 700c.00.0002
    AT Er 00 Nwt Er 47 RdWr 0015.01.0003
    ATA St 50 Er 01 Op 00 0,0000/0/00,00 01 00
    Niwot:  0063e6a4  ff  e6a4.0.063 0063 e6a4  0063 0080
    AutoRd Err 47 at 0015.01.0003
    
    CE Log EC=47  Rtype=25 OV=0 STStatus0
    AutoRd Err 47 at 700c.00.007e
    AutoRd Err 47 at 700c.00.007e
    AutoRd Err 47 at 700c.00.010b
    SCAN Error
    AutoRd Err 47 at 700c.00.0002
    AutoRd Err 47 at 700c.00.007e
    AutoRd Err 47 at 700c.00.0092
    AutoRd Err 47 at 700c.00.0002
    AT Er 00 Nwt Er 47 RdWr 0015.01.0004
    ATA St 50 Er 01 Op 00 0,0000/0/00,00 01 00
    Niwot:  0063e6a4  ff  e6a4.0.063 0063 e6a4  0063 0080
    AutoRd Err 47 at 0015.01.0004
    
    CE Log EC=47  Rtype=25 OV=0 STStatus0
    AutoRd Err 47 at 700c.00.007e
    AutoRd Err 47 at 700c.00.007e
    AutoRd Err 47 at 700c.00.010b
    SCAN Error
    AutoRd Err 47 at 700c.00.0002
    AutoRd Err 47 at 700c.00.007e
    AutoRd Err 47 at 700c.00.0092
    AutoRd Err 47 at 700c.00.0002
    AT Er 00 Nwt Er 47 RdWr 0015.01.0005
    ATA St 50 Er 01 Op 00 0,0000/0/00,00 01 00
    Niwot:  0063e6a4  ff  e6a4.0.063 0063 e6a4  0063 0080
    AutoRd Err 47 at 0015.01.0005
    
    CE Log EC=47  Rtype=25 OV=0 STStatus0
    AutoRd Err 47 at 700c.00.007e
    AutoRd Err 47 at 700c.00.007e
    AutoRd Err 47 at 700c.00.010b
    SCAN Error
    AutoRd Err 47 at 700c.00.0002
    AutoRd Err 47 at 700c.00.007e
    AutoRd Err 47 at 700c.00.0092
    AutoRd Err 47 at 700c.00.0002
    AT Er 00 Nwt Er 47 RdWr 0015.01.0006
    ATA St 50 Er 01 Op 00 0,0000/0/00,00 01 00
    Niwot:  0063e6a4  ff  e6a4.0.063 0063 e6a4  0063 0080
    AutoRd Err 43 at 0015.01.0006
    
    CE Log EC=47  Rtype=25 OV=0 STStatus0
    AutoRd Err 47 at 700c.00.007e
    AutoRd Err 47 at 700c.00.007e
    AutoRd Err 47 at 700c.00.010b
    SCAN Error
    AutoRd Err 47 at 700c.00.0002
    AutoRd Err 47 at 700c.00.007e
    AutoRd Err 47 at 700c.00.0092
    AutoRd Err 47 at 700c.00.0002
    AT Er 00 Nwt Er 43 RdWr 0015.01.0007
    ATA St 50 Er 01 Op 00 0,0000/0/00,00 01 00
    Niwot:  0063e6a4  ff  e6a4.0.063 0063 e6a4  0063 0080
    AutoRd Err 43 at 0015.01.0007
    
    CE Log EC=43  Rtype=25 OV=0 STStatus0
    AutoRd Err 47 at 700c.00.007e
    AutoRd Err 47 at 700c.00.007e
    AutoRd Err 47 at 700c.00.010b
    SCAN Error
    AutoRd Err 47 at 700c.00.0002
    AutoRd Err 47 at 700c.00.007e


    Jak się wykryje to w T> po Ctrl+E podaje:
    CurrentCHS=3fff/10/3f  MltSiz=10  DMAMod=02

    i Age=50.

    To Ref jest za każdym razem inne a czasem go nie ma.

    Dysk częściej się wykrywa jako
    CurrentCHS=0000/00/00  MltSiz=00  DMAMod=00

    i wtedy między
    AutoRd Err xx at XXXX.YY.ZZZZ
    nie ma żadnych "wstawek".

    Czy coś jeszcze z któregoś z nich może być?
  • REKLAMA
  • Pomocny post
    #2 2529005
    bubu321
    Poziom 24  
    Posty: 723
    Pomógł: 52
    Ocena: 11
    Head Mask 000f ...... uszkodzona głowica odczytu - zapisu, odłaczyć glowice ( raczej nie wykonalne, ten model ma 2 głowice. )
    drugi bład : RD Err yyyy.yy.yy jest do naprawy, ale tylko za pomocą SalvationDATA w wrsji 5.0 Pro.
    naturalnie oprócz tego programu należy mieć jeszcze cały firmware do tej wersji.

    :cry:

    http://hddguru.com/content/en/articles/2006.02.17-Changing-headstack-Q-and-A/
  • REKLAMA
  • Pomocny post
    #3 2529099
    WojtasJD
    Poziom 43  
    Posty: 13767
    Pomógł: 2911
    Ocena: 1576
    w tym HDA gdzie spalił się 2P102 warto sprawdzić rezystancję między doprowadzeniem '-5V' i GND (porównać z drugim dyskiem) bo jak pare paredziesiąt Ω to ...
  • #4 2532944
    tzok
    VIP Zasłużony dla elektroda
    Posty: 38687
    Pomógł: 3162
    Ocena: 6458
    Ten ze spalonym 2P102 (oczywiście na drugiej, chyba sprawnej elektronice) daje:
    Preamp ID is: FF
    Head Mask 0000
    Nie ma zwarcia między -5V a GND ale scalak dosłownie odparował. Jak dla mnie to on nic nie może czytać, w ogóle "nie widzi" głowic.

    Cytat:
    When the drive is powered on, you can see the following message in the terminal:

    Interface task reset ....<skip>....
    Head Mask 0000 Head Mask 0001 Head Mask 0002 Head Mask 0003
    And thus the drive will test all heads from 0 to F; and right after that it must come out to level F, or stop the spindle.
    Czyli ma zostać na F, w tym drugim dysku głowica jest chyba jednak ok, gorzej z tym pierwszym gdzie w kółko wyświetla Head Mask 0000.

    Niestety nie dysponuje programem SalvationData :(

    ######

    Próbowałem wgrać firmware (flash + overlay) w tej samej wersji co było, czyli 3.19, niby wszystko poszło ok
    Dwa dyski ST340016A: jeden z badami, drugi z uszkodzoną elektroniką - co robić?
    ale teraz w terminalu:
    Interface task reset
    1024k x 16 buffer detected
    SNOWMASS - 1_Disk    3.19  11-20-01 12:12
    ATReset                   Power Cycling
    
    Ref 010B - Head Mask 000F - Switch to full int.
                  Spin Ready
    AutoRd Err 47 at 700a.00.0000
    AutoRd Err 47 at 700a.00.0001
    AutoRd Err 47 at 700a.00.0002
    AutoRd Err 47 at 700a.00.0001
    OVERLAY FAILED

    Ale do odłączenia zasilana po upgrade wykrywał się poprawnie i od razu :(
  • #5 2533561
    bubu321
    Poziom 24  
    Posty: 723
    Pomógł: 52
    Ocena: 11
    Head Mask 000f - to masz rację, dopiero kilka takich komunikatów świadczy o uszkodzeniu głowicy i to tej z której jest komunikat, czyli w tym dysku head 0.

    AutoRd Err 47 at 700c.00.0002- tutaj uszkodzony moduł w przestrzeni SA, należy wgrać ten moduł najlepiej za pomocą terminala.
    Załączniki:
    • Dwa dyski ST340016A: jeden z badami, drugi z uszkodzoną elektroniką - co robić? bata4-1.gif (4.57 KB) Musisz być zalogowany, aby pobrać ten załącznik.
    • Dwa dyski ST340016A: jeden z badami, drugi z uszkodzoną elektroniką - co robić? bata4-2.gif (4.54 KB) Musisz być zalogowany, aby pobrać ten załącznik.
  • REKLAMA
  • #6 2533681
    tzok
    VIP Zasłużony dla elektroda
    Posty: 38687
    Pomógł: 3162
    Ocena: 6458
    Próbowałem wgrać (po IDE) z tego drugiego zestawu plików - do wyłączenia zasialnia dysk wykrywał się poprawnie (w BIOSie i nawet w Windowsie, ale sformatować się go nie dało) ale po wyłączeniu przestał i teraz na terminalu ma OVERLAY FAILED, chyba coś dostało się do środka lub uszkodziła się głowica, bo tak jak pisałem dysk z początku działał ale bardzo szybko przybywało mu badsectorów aż wrescie zaczeły się problemy z wykrywaniem.

    Jak dokładnie wgrywa się te BINy przez terminal szeregowy? Da się to zrobić przez hyper terminal?
  • REKLAMA
  • Pomocny post
    #7 2534419
    bubu321
    Poziom 24  
    Posty: 723
    Pomógł: 52
    Ocena: 11
    log z dobrego dysku

    
    Interface task reset1024k x 16 buffer detected 
    ALPINE - 1_Disk    S.15  01-16-03 11:51
    
    Buzz  - Head Mask 0000 - Switch to full int.
                  Spin Ready
    4.04  04-16-03 15:06
    (P)PATA Reset
    Master
    (
    T>
    Age Typ Hds Lent Loopcnt TrkGn Thld Grey Intg TrkOfst SpnIntg 
    50  21  1  0000  0000000 0028 00F6BA 00D7  0000    01B2
    

    head zatrzymuje się na 0.

    ten program czytający i piszący biny do dysku poprzez terminal ATA został przezemnie zakupiony.
    wgranie plików moduów do dysku przez Hyper Terminal mnie sie nie udało, miałem cały czas problem z odbiorem i wczytaniem plików.
    jak nie uda się wczytać modułów moim programem to stosuję programy z pakietu pc3000 isa 14.00.
  • #8 2534503
    tzok
    VIP Zasłużony dla elektroda
    Posty: 38687
    Pomógł: 3162
    Ocena: 6458
    Niestety nie mam ani PC3000 ani SalvationData :(

    Może ktoś jest zainteresowany tą sprawną elektroniką, bo chyba dam sobie z nimi spokój.

Podsumowanie tematu

✨ Dyskusja dotyczy dwóch dysków ST340016A z firmware v3.19, z których jeden ma rosnącą liczbę bad sectorów, a drugi uszkodzoną elektronikę – spalony tranzystor 2P102 w obudowie 8-nóżkowej. Po wymianie elektroniki dysk ze spalonym 2P102 generuje komunikaty typu "Preamp ID is: FF", "Head Mask 0000" i "Interface task reset", co wskazuje na uszkodzoną głowicę lub brak jej wykrycia. Drugi dysk z bad sectorami wyświetla "Head Mask 000F" i błędy odczytu (AutoRd Err 47), co sugeruje uszkodzenie głowicy lub modułu w przestrzeni Service Area (SA). Naprawa wymaga użycia specjalistycznego oprogramowania SalvationDATA w wersji 5.0 Pro lub pakietu PC3000 ISA 14.00 do wgrania odpowiednich modułów firmware przez terminal szeregowy. Próby wgrywania firmware i overlay przez IDE lub terminal bez dedykowanego oprogramowania kończą się niepowodzeniem (błąd OVERLAY FAILED). Wskazano również na konieczność sprawdzenia rezystancji między -5V a GND na elektronice dysku ze spalonym tranzystorem. Brak posiadania profesjonalnych narzędzi i oprogramowania utrudnia samodzielną naprawę, a uszkodzenia głowic i elektroniki są poważne.
Wygenerowane przez model językowy.
REKLAMA